DocumentCode :
2454297
Title :
XOR´s, lower bounds and MDS codes for storage
Author :
Plank, James S.
Author_Institution :
Dept. of Electr. Eng. & Comput. Sci., Univ. of Tennessee, Knoxville, TN, USA
fYear :
2011
fDate :
16-20 Oct. 2011
Firstpage :
503
Lastpage :
507
Abstract :
MDS erasure codes are ubiquitous in storage systems that must tolerate failures. While classic Reed-Solomon codes can provide a general-purpose MDS code for any situation, systems that require high performance rely on special-purpose codes that employ the bitwise exclusive-or (XOR) operation, and may be expressed in terms of a binary generator matrix. There are known lower bounds on the density of the generator matrix; however the number of XOR operations required to encode the generator matrix, while related to the density of the matrix, has not been explored. This paper presents a stunning and counter-intuitive result - that the encoding of k message symbols in an MDS code may require fewer than k-1 XOR operations per coding symbol. The result brings into question the lower bounds on the performance of encoding and decoding MDS erasure codes.
Keywords :
Reed-Solomon codes; digital storage; logic; MDS erasure codes; Reed-Solomon codes; XOR; binary generator matrix; bitwise exclusive-or operation; special purpose code; storage systems; Decoding; Encoding; Generators; Reed-Solomon codes; Schedules; Vectors;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Information Theory Workshop (ITW), 2011 IEEE
Conference_Location :
Paraty
Print_ISBN :
978-1-4577-0438-3
Type :
conf
DOI :
10.1109/ITW.2011.6089512
Filename :
6089512
Link To Document :
بازگشت